Programmable cross conduction protection
The external power MOS transistors in H-Bridge ( two half bridges) configuration are switched on with an addi-
tional delay time tCCP to prevent cross conduction in the halfbridge. The cross conduction protection time
tCCP is determined by the external capacitor CPR and resistor RPR at the PR pin. The capacitor CPR is charged
up to the voltage limit VPRH. A level change on the control inputs DIR and PWM switches off the concerned ex-
ternal MOS transistor and the charging source at the PR pin. The resistor RPR discharges the capacitor CPR.
The concerned external power MOS transistor will be switched on again when the voltage at PR reaches the
value of VPRL. After that the CPR will be charged again. The capacitor CPR should be choosen between 100pF
and 1nF. The resistor RPR should be higher than 7kW. The delay time can be expressed as follows:
tCCP= RPR · CPR · ln NPR
with NPR= VPRH / VPRL = 2
tCCP= 0.69 · RPR · CPR
ISO-Interface
The ISO-Interface provides the communication between the micro controller and a serial bus with a baud rate
up to 60kbit/s via a single wire which is VBAT and GND compatible. The logic level transmission input TX drives
the open drain K-output. The K output can be connected to a serial bus with a pull up resistor to VBAT. The K-
pin is protected against overvoltage, short to GND and VS and can be driven beyond VVS and GND. During lack
of VVS or GND the output shows high impedance characteristic. The open drain output RX with an internal pull
up resistor monitors the status at the K-pin to read the received data and control the transmitted data. Short
circuit condition at K-pin is recognized if the internal open drain transistor isn't able to pull the voltage potential
at K-pin below the threshold of 0.45·VVS. Then the RX stays in high condition. A timer starts and switches the
open drain transistor after typ. 20µs off. A next low at the TX input resets the timer and the open drain transistor
switches on again.
